Platelet-leucocyte aggregation is augmented in cirrhosis and further increased by platelet transfusion.

Sidsel StøyV C PatelJ P SturgeonG K Manakkat VijayJ P LuyendykW BernalDebbie Lindsay Shawcross
Published in: Alimentary pharmacology & therapeutics (2018)
Cirrhotic patients have activated circulating platelet-complexed leucocytes with increased platelet-monocyte aggregation following elective platelet transfusion. Elective platelet transfusion might therefore exacerbate immune dysfunction in cirrhosis.
